The Kress: almost ready to impress
Did the mailman lose your invite to Paris Hilton's masquerade ball at the Kress held last Sunday?

Photos via celebrity-gossip.net
It looks like you're going to have to wait even longer to
get past new venue's velvet rope. Due to what promoter Andre Lowe referred to
as "permit and gas issues" in a Facebook message, the Kress won't be opening on
June 28 as planned. The good news, however, is that they're shooting for a soft
opening on July 4, and the Kress' rooftop lounge might just be the best place in
the entire city to celebrate under the fireworks!
Without a doubt, the four-story Kress is a stunner. Not only did owner Mike Viscuso reference the original 1934 blueprints when restoring the historical building, which was a five-and-dime department before it housed Frederick's of Hollywood, but he also styled it in a way that evokes the best of Vegas, New York, and old Hollywood.
The basement nightclub sparkles (especially the boob pics behind the bar); the red-and-gold art deco-style restaurant on the ground floor looks like a "Mad Men" set; and the purple-and-white special events room on the third floor is just begging me to throw a party! But the very best spot in the entire place has to be the roof, where there are cabanas and bright colored couches and, oh yeah: panoramic views of the entire city, not to mention a perfect view of the Hollywood sign.
I hope they'll put my name on the permanent list, because this is where I plan to spend the rest of my summer.
